9 Marketing Tips to Improve Your Business Content

April 11, 2017

Excellent writing is a crucial skill that every business professional must possess in order to properly convey concepts and ideas as part of their marketing strategy. Nowadays when digital marketing is taking over printed word, every marketer is required to keep pace with technology. Therefore, if you wish to reach your success using the latest marketing tips, you need to be a marketer who:

Knows What to Say and How to Say It

Effective copy-writing means that you must consider every particular aspect of the product or service and highlight it in the most enticing way possible. A marketer must know what tone, language and strategy to use with the target audience and how to compress the information to avoid a lot of clutter.

How can you do this? In order to help you optimize your business content, we have crafted a list of 9 things you must learn in order to become a better content marketer:

1. Know Your Audience

Even if you were amazing at writing, your website would suffer if you do not fit the content to the target audience. Knowing the audience is key to your marketing strategy since it is exactly them who represent the purpose of your writing.

When writing for a target audience, you need to take everything into consideration. Speaking to high school students, for example, would require that you use the language they use and know what they want to hear. Speaking to business people, on the other hand, is completely different. In the latter, your marketing strategy will fail completely if you joke or do not use formal language, since your audience will perceive your business as unprofessional.

An audience should be a compass. Keep in mind what they ask for when choosing the best strategy for your website content.

2. SEO is Important

SEO or Search Engine Optimization is a crucial part of any marketing strategy. This part of your strategy is the tool that will help people find your content on the search engines and improve it in terms of readability.

You do not know anything about SEO? Do the work and learn everything you can right away.

SEO starts with the phrases people enter in a search engine. Therefore, in order to make your content not only readable and interesting, but easy to find too, the first thing you need to find is the best keyword that fits your business. Think of what your target audience would look for when searching for your product or service and use this as your keyword.

3. The Headline Must Be Compelling

First of all, always include your main keyword in the titles and some of the headlines of a post. This will guide people towards your website and posts and help you increase your business revenue.

The title is the first thing a visitor will see. Therefore, this is the part you need to write perfectly since it is what makes people read ahead. The headline and main image are often used by customers to make a decision about whether your content is worth reading.

If you cannot pick a headline, gather dozens of them before choosing the best one. The perfect headline is the one that looks most enticing and makes the readers want to check out the remaining of the post.

4. Your First Paragraph Should Sell the Value of the Content

Now that you have created useful, keyword optimized content and a catchy headline, it is time to focus on the first paragraph. The truth is, even if people find you on the search engine and are interested when they read the title, it is the first paragraph that actually sells the value of your content.

The perfect beginning of your post must keep the attention of the reader. It is always smart to introduce the most important information of the article at the beginning. This is what newspaper journalists call the inverted pyramid, a strategy used to help readers understand the whole picture.

5. Make the Copy Easy to Read

People nowadays are so busy, that it is very unlikely someone will read through all your content. Therefore, you need to not only grab the attention, but maintain it throughout the entire text. In order to do this, there are several things you must do:

Shorten the text. No one wants to read pages and pages of content.Use short paragraphs and sentencesSkip any difficult or unnecessary wordsAvoid the passive tenseAddress the visitors directly by using the word ‘You’Do not repeat yourself

6. Use Formatting Wisely

You must make sure that every piece of writing is properly formatted. Use bullet points, numbering, headlines and any other formatting feature you find to be appealing. This helps reader study your text with ease.

7. Revise Multiple Times

A first draft is never the best version of your website’s content, especially if you are writing for your business. Regardless of your topic, it is crucial that you revise it multiple times until you have reached a fully optimized piece of writing.

8. Always Proofread

It will not matter that you spent hours working on the SEO strategy or writing interesting content if you do not proofread it prior to publishing it. Once you are done writing and revising, it is time to check for grammatical, syntactical and typographical errors.

It is best that you proofread your text carefully by reading it from the beginning. Proofreading tools can also come very handy and help you fix anything you may have missed.

9. A Second Pair of Eyes is never a Bad Idea

Even if you think your article is perfect, it is always best to ask someone to check it out prior to publishing it. You do not need to have an editor in order to do this. Simply ask a friend or colleague for their opinion on whether your content needs some improvement and what you can change to make it better.

All this may seem like a lot of work to you, but your marketing strategy can never succeed if you do not pay special attention to the writing part. Focus on these nine tips to polish your writing skills and optimize your business content.
